我该如何避免这个jQuery文件冲突?

以下是我的网站上的以下代码,该代码位于我的标记下。 用于“横幅代码”的jQuery文件与用于“粘性导航”的jQuery之间存在冲突,如下所示:

      jQuery(document).ready(function() { jQuery('#camera_wrap_4').camera({ height: 'auto', loader: 'bar', pagination: false, thumbnails: false, hover: false, opacityOnGrid: false, imagePath: 'images/banner' }); });       $(document).ready(function(){ $("#nav").sticky({topSpacing:0}); });   

首先,您永远不需要使用2个不同版本的jQuery。 始终尝试找到与您需要的插件兼容的版本,并使用与您打算支持的浏览器兼容的最新版本。 如果其中一个插件只能使用非常旧版本的jQuery(比如版本1.43及更低版本),那么你应该考虑一个不同的插件,因为它可能不再定期提供服务。

所以你的头看起来应该更像:

       

然而!

如果你绝对坚持使用一些旧的鲤鱼,有一个解决方案。

        

……我认为这是正确的……

在这里阅读更多

和这里

和这里

和这里

http://blog.nemikor.com/2009/10/03/using-multiple-versions-of-jquery/


请记住,jQuery是interwebz上支持最多的JS库! 寻找一些新的“更好”的插件,你的使用从来都不是很难。 一般在Google上大约需要5-10分钟……如果是这样的话!


jquery.min.js文件和jquery.js是不同的版本? 尝试删除jquery.min.js并将jquery.js放在其他顶部